1. Pricing Dynamics
Understanding price structures helps stakeholders evaluate true affordability. Market analyses reveal that modular construction can reduce per‑square‑foot costs by up to 30% compared with traditional builds.
- Base Module Cost
The fundamental unit price includes factory fabrication, transportation, and basic finishes. A case study from Portland shows a 300‑sq‑ft module priced at $45,000, enabling rapid assembly and predictable budgeting.
- Customization Premium
Adding flexible partitions or smart‑home kits raises costs modestly. For instance, installing movable wall systems in a Denver project added $5,000, but increased resale value by 12%.
- Economies of Scale
Developers that order bulk modules benefit from reduced material waste and negotiated labor rates. A Seattle developer saved $200,000 on a 20‑unit complex by standardizing module dimensions.
These facets illustrate that transparent pricing, when paired with modular efficiency, sustains affordability without sacrificing quality.
2. Design Flexibility
Design flexibility empowers residents to reconfigure spaces as needs shift, from home offices to family expansions.
- Movable Partition Walls
Lightweight, track‑based panels allow instant room division. In a Boston co‑living project, residents re‑arranged living zones weekly, fostering community while preserving privacy.
- Expandable Footprints
Modules can be stacked vertically or horizontally. A Miami pilot added a second floor to an existing unit within 48 hours, demonstrating rapid scalability.
- Multi‑Purpose Furniture
Built‑in fold‑out desks and Murphy beds maximize utility. A Vancouver townhouse integrated these pieces, reducing required square footage by 20%.
By embedding such adaptable elements, affordable flexible modern housing 2024 delivers long‑term relevance for diverse lifestyles.
3. Sustainable Materials
Material selection directly influences both cost and environmental impact.
- Cross‑Laminate Timber
Engineered wood panels provide strength comparable to steel while using renewable resources. A Portland housing initiative reported a 40% reduction in embodied carbon.
- Recycled Steel Framing
Utilizing post‑industrial steel scraps lowers raw material demand. In Detroit, a modular community achieved LEED‑Silver certification with 15% less steel than conventional builds.
- Low‑VOC Insulation
Non‑toxic foams improve indoor air quality and meet stringent health standards. A San Diego prototype demonstrated a 25% decrease in heating‑cooling loads.
These material choices reinforce the premise that affordability and sustainability are not mutually exclusive.
4. Financing Options
Innovative financing bridges the gap between upfront costs and long‑term ownership. Community land trusts (CLTs) separate land ownership from structure ownership, reducing purchase price for buyers. In Chicago, a CLT model lowered entry costs by 35% compared with market rates.
Additionally, green mortgages reward energy‑efficient homes with lower interest rates. Lenders in Seattle offered 0.25% rate reductions for projects meeting ENERGY STAR criteria, accelerating payback periods.
Blended financing—combining traditional loans, government grants, and private equity—creates flexible pathways that align with the adaptable nature of modern housing.
5. Regulatory Landscape
Zoning reforms are pivotal for deploying flexible housing at scale. Cities such as Austin have introduced “Accessory Dwelling Unit (ADU)‑friendly” ordinances, allowing secondary units on single‑family lots without extensive permitting.
Building codes now accommodate modular assemblies, recognizing factory‑built components as equivalent to site‑built equivalents. This regulatory shift shortens approval timelines, cutting soft‑cost overhead.
Understanding local statutes ensures projects remain compliant while exploiting the agility inherent in affordable flexible modern housing 2024.
6. Technology Integration
Smart‑home ecosystems enhance both convenience and energy performance. Integrated sensors adjust lighting and HVAC based on occupancy, delivering up to 15% utility savings in a New York testbed.
Digital twins—virtual replicas of physical units—enable owners to simulate layout changes before physical modifications, reducing waste and labor. A Boston developer leveraged twins to pre‑visualize a modular expansion, avoiding costly rework.
These technologies complement the modular ethos, delivering data‑driven insights that reinforce cost‑effectiveness.
